Цитата:
Сообщение от Afed
есть куча таблиц в тексте, делается эспорт в ексель, и там нужно сделать сортировку всей таблицы по одному из столбцов. можно ли как-нить это упростить, чтобы выполнялось по нажатию одной кнопки?
|
Цитата:
Сообщение от Borland
Можно. Путём написания VBA-макроса и навешивания его на соответствующую кнопку.
|
Для быстрого создания скрипта сортировки можно использовать макрорекордер в Excel. Для Excel 2003: выбрать команду "Сервис-Макрос-Начать запись" - задать имя макроса - для начала записи макроса необходимо нажать кнопку "ОК" -далее выделить нужные для сортировки столбцы - далее настроить нужную сортировку + выполнить другие действия по обработке данных таблицы - далее "Сервис-Макрос-Остановить запись". Этот способ очень удобен, когда нужно быстро создать скрипт для обработки нескольких одинаковых таблиц.